Flareup at Frontier Refinery

Heavy smoke and large flames were emitted by the flare tower at Frontier Refinery in Cheyenne Friday afternoon. A spokesman says the flare was due to a burnoff of Butane, a component of natural gas, and while it may have looked dramatic, was part of routine operations.  Last Week's Results - WyomingNetwork does NOT represent this as a scientific poll.

1) Wyoming Senator John Barrasso has introduced legislation that would stop adding oil to the nation’s Strategic Petroleum Reserve, unless gas prices dropped below $2.50 a gallon. He believes taking that oil off the market pushes up gas prices, but opponents say the Reserve is needed for national emergencies. What do you think?

2) Senators McCain and Clinton want to stop collecting the federal gas tax over the summer to help lower gas prices. Senator Obama says the savings will not amount to much, and there are no guarantees that prices will not rise anyway. Obama is also concerned about the loss of revenue used to repair and maintain highways. Should gas tax collections be stopped for the summer?

Stop filling the Reserve

49 %
Keeping the Reserve full is necessary  51 %
   
Yes 39 %
No  61%
